JTB debuts glimpse of rural Japan through farm stays

The farm stays will offer tourists to Japan a different experience than shopping in Ginza.

TOKYO -- Travel agency JTB will offer farm stays in Japan's Tochigi Prefecture starting Friday in a bid to attract foreigners looking for an experience off the beaten trail.

     Tourists can stay in the guesthouses of two farms with lodging permits, where they can help harvest crops and bond with their host families. It will cost an adult 5,760 yen ($48.57) per night with breakfast, and 7,360 yen with two meals.
